New Campaign Notifications |
|
Jun 27, 2009 - 3:56 AM - by Farcaster
|
As a further enhancement to our recent campaign listing upgrade, you will now receive notifications of new campaigns that have been posted in your area in the same way that you receive notifications about new users. This includes campaigns posted here in our Campaign Invitations forum and campaigns that have been added over at Obsidian Portal which are looking for players. For the initial run, campaigns that were posted within the last thirty days will have notices sent out to potential players. After that, you will receive new campaign notices up to once per day with a listing of any new campaigns in your area.
There are two important configurations which will affect when and what campaign notifications you receive. A new option has been added to the User CP > Editi Options (http://www.penandpapergames.com/foru...do=editoptions) section, which toggles whether or not you receive campaign notices at all. This option has been set to match whatever you had already previously indicated for new user notices.
In addition, you will not be sent notices about campaigns that are set outside of the maximum distance you indicated you are willing to travel. To change this radius, you can edit your profile and change the option for "Willing to Travel" to the distance desired. The maximum radius that will be ever be returned is one hundred miles.

Pen & Paper Games and Obsidian Portal Team Up |
|
Jun 22, 2009 - 4:09 PM - by Farcaster
|
It pleases me to announce that Pen & Paper Games and Obsidian Portal have teamed up to make it much easier for gamers to find each other. For those of you who may not have visited before, Obsidian Portal is an awesome site that allows you to not only chronicle your campaign, but manage the minutia that often gets lost in endless game notes, including managing information about your campaign’s NPCs, items, and maps! All of this is done in a wiki style and is very slick. Obsidian additionally allows GMs to post their games on a google map to advertise for other players. And that is where the team-up comes in.
 
When searching the Player Registry, you will now also see any Obsidian Portal campaigns that are in your search area that are currently looking for players. As you can see on the map above, Obsidian Portal campaigns are marked with a black marker on the map. Clicking on the marker will provide you with a link to the campaign and to the OP profile of the person who posted it. You will also find a list of the campaigns just below the player registry. Following the link from the Google Map or the list will take you to the Obsidian Portal website where you can make contact with the Game Master by clicking on the “Want to Join?” link on the right hand navigation bar under the party section.

Additionally, Obsidian Portal members will now be able to search the P&PG Player Registry from directly within Obsidian Portal. GMs who have created a campaign there can go into the Member Management area for their campaign and will have a new option to search for P&PG who are currently looking for a group. (Note: To be listed on Obsidian Portal, you must be set to opt-in to share your profile with third-parties on the Lonely Gamer Network.)
I am very excited about these new features as they greatly enhance both our Player Registry and Obsidian Portal’s campaign tools, and make it even easier for Pen & Paper Games members to find a game. I don’t know of there could have been a better match.
Below I have attached Obsidian Portal’s and P&PG’s joint press release. And, as always, any feedback on ways that we could improve these new features is greatly appreciated and welcome.
